Jean Moore 1919-2011

Jean Moore, 91 of Allen Park, Mich., died at 6:35 p.m. April 6, 2011 at Charlotte Stephenson Manor, Adrian, Mich.

On July 5, 1919 she was born to Leonard and Ida (Mann) Zimmerly, rural Pandora. At Pandora High School Jean played on the varsity championship basketball team.

After marrying Dale Moore in 1939, they lived in Allen Park, Mich., spanning 64 years. He died March 3, 2006. There she taught Sunday School for 15 years, was an aide to the physically handicapped for 6 years.

Oliver W. Schutz 1922-2011

Oliver W. Schutz

Oliver W. Schutz, 88, of Pandora died at 7:11 pm April 6, 2011 at his residence. He was born Sept. 25, 1922, in Pandora to Edward E. and Estella Hilty Schutz. On Aug. 5, 1950 he married Rachel Eicher on Aug. 5, 1950 and she survives.

Oliver was a farmer and also drove truck. He was a member of Grace Mennonite Church, Pandora. He sang in the church choir, the Swiss Male Chorus, the Bluffton Choral Society and at First Mennonite Church in Berne, Ind.

Mr. Schutz was a 1940 graduate of Pandora High School and was a WWII Army veteran.

Edith J. Lehman, 85, of Bluffton died 2:14 a.m. April 7, 2011, at St. Rita's Medical Center, Lima. She was born Nov. 27, 1925, in Normal, Ill., to Earl and Florence Guth Stuckey. On Sept. 29, 1945, she married Earl W. Lehman and he survives.

Mrs. Lehman was a piano teacher and accompanist. She was also a partner in Reistman's Clothing Store, Bluffton. She was a member of the First Mennonite Church, Bluffton and the Telesis Club.

She was a graduate of Morton, (Ill.) High School and attended Bluffton College.

23rd annual OWE silent auction April 14 at Bluffton McDonald's Restaurant

The 23rd annual Bluffton High School Occupational Work Education (OWE) silent auction is from noon to 6 p.m., Thursday, April 14, at Bluffton McDonald's, according to Pat Pritchard, OWE teacher.

The event has over 70 biddable items that benefit the OWE program and The Ronald McDonald House.

Since the auction's inception, over $21,000 has been donated by the auctions to the Ronald McDonald House. In addition Bluffton High School OWE students have purchased $5,700 in classroom equipment from the auction.
